【问题标题】:Converting PDF to Tiff using PDFBox 2.0.14 on linux font issue在 Linux 字体问题上使用 PDFBox 2.0.14 将 PDF 转换为 Tiff
【发布时间】:2019-05-15 18:55:43
【问题描述】:

我在 linux 系统上将 PDF 转换为 Tiff 时遇到问题(Windows 工作正常),我觉得没有加载/找到一些字体。

我附上原始 PDF 文件和输出 Tiff 文件。可以看到PDF和输出tiff字体的区别。

Original PDFfile

Converted Tiff

您可以清楚地看到 2 个文件的差异。 linux上是否缺少任何字体(其他PDF工具也可以正常工作)?

【问题讨论】:

  • 请更新到 2.0.15,并分享您收到的任何日志消息。还可以考虑共享您的 .pdfbox.cache 文件。 (在您的用户目录中)
  • 对不起,这是我的错误。我使用的是 1.8.* 版本。
  • 1.8 版本的字体有很多缺陷。这就是为什么这在 2.0.* 中得到了很大改进。

标签: java linux pdfbox


【解决方案1】:

PDF 将字体处理为:

  • 标准 PDF 字体安装在 PDF 阅读器中,没有数据添加到 PDF 中
  • 嵌入整个字体(用于 PDF 表单),成本最高
  • 实际使用的符号的嵌入字体子集,中等成本

(文档属性)您的 PDF 使用嵌入字体,HelveticaNimbus SanL(粗体和常规)。

甚至不尊重字体特征(无衬线)。安装字体。显示代码。

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2012-02-20
    • 1970-01-01
    • 2015-01-20
    • 1970-01-01
    • 2022-08-19
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多